Set the two cooking times
1. Press the Cook Time key.
[TiNe1] and then the first cooking time value will appear on the display.
2. Press the Up-arrow or Down-arrow key until the value you want appears on the dis-
play.
3. Press the Cook Time key again.
The first cooking time has been set.
[tiNE2] and then the second cooking time value will appear on the display.
4. Press the Up-arrow or Down-arrow key until the value you want appears on the dis-
play.
5. Press the Cook Time key again.
The second cooking time has been set.
[`idle] will appear on the display.
Set the Hold Temperature
1. Press the Hold Temp key.
[HtENP] and then the hold temperature value will appear on the display.
2. Press the Up-arrow or Down-arrow key until the value you want appears on the dis-
play.
3. Press the Hold Temp key again.
The Hold temperature has been set.
[`idle] will appear on the display.
The menu you have set becomes the current menu for controller operation.
